Thinking inside out: Post-Readymade

In the organizer's words:

On a sunny day in February 2023, a large iron ball washed up on Enshu Beach (Japan). The object in the sand attracted a large contingent of local police and made waves in the international press for a few days. Headlines such as "Spy balloon, UFO or Dragon Ball?" (The Guardian), images and video clips circulated of men in protective suits approaching the ball with X-ray machines while helicopters circled in the sky.

"Post-Readymade" deals with artistically appropriated objects that are surrounded by a complex frame of reference consisting of infrastructures, places of discovery, reports of experience and stories of origin. With works by Luke Willis Thompson, Hito Steyerl and Lindsay Lawson in mind, Katharina Weinstock parallels the reception histories of Duchamp's 'Readymade' and Breton's 'Objet Trouvé' in order to develop the new term 'Post-Readymade' from their interplay.

In the joint lecture series thinking inside out by ZKM and HfG, we invite guests from the fields of philosophy, literature and art to an open exchange with members of the university, ZKM staff and the people of Karlsruhe.
